Bisquit Classique VS Cognac
Description
Bisquit VS Cognac is a French cognac produced by the Bisquit House of Cognac, which was established by Alexandre Bisquit in 1819. This young cognac is aged in oak casks for a period of 3 to 5 years. It offers a rich and sweet flavor profile, with prominent notes of cinnamon, vanilla, and plum. The cognac has a deep amber color and releases a fruity aroma of fresh plums, blackberry, and vanilla. On the palate, it combines flavors of coffee and cinnamon with fruity hints of apple and apricot.
